Using a gift-card balance (and paying the difference)

A cash-value gift card works like a balance. The cost of an experience comes off that balance, and you can use whatever is left on another booking until it runs out.

If the experience costs more than your remaining balance, you pay the difference — and the timing matters. When you ask for a time, we put the difference on hold on your card: nothing is taken yet, and your balance is still yours. When the venue confirms, the difference is taken and the balance is applied. If the venue can't take that time, the hold is released and your balance is untouched — you've paid nothing.

You'll always see the breakdown before you confirm: what the experience costs, what your balance covers, and what you'd pay.
